Togian Boobook (Punggok)

Ninox burhani

Togian Boobook habitat

A small owl endemic to the Togian Islands, calling after dusk to hunt insects.

HabitatLowland/hill forest; degraded forest; gardens
DietInsects and small vertebrates
SizeSmall owl roughly 25-30 cm
BehaviorNocturnal; perch-hunter; responds with distinct calls

Where you might see it

Evening walks near forest edges and mixed gardens on Togian islands.

How to spot it

Stop often and listen for rhythmic owl calls. Scan branches with dim red light.

Responsible Encounter Guidelines

  • Red light only; no flash.
  • No playback calls near roosts.
  • Keep distance; dont follow repeatedly.
  • Stay on paths.
  • Limit viewing time.

Conservation Status

Near Threatened; endemic with limited range, sensitive to forest loss.
